Abstract
A secondary element for a filter system has first and second ends oppositely positioned to each other in longitudinal direction. The first end is closed by a closed end disk. The closed end disk has a first connection device for interacting with a complementary second connection device of a central tube of the filter system and for fixing the secondary element on the central tube. The first connection device has lock elements with radially inwardly oriented lock hooks distributed circumferentially on the closed end disk. A filter medium surrounds the lock elements. The lock elements include two directly neighboring lock elements having a distance relative to each other along the circumference of the closed end disk that is larger than a circumferential measurement of a radially outwardly oriented deflection element arranged at a collar of the central tube. A filter system with such a secondary element is provided.

[0061] The filter system 100 for filtering a fluid, in particular of an air guiding system of an internal combustion engine, in particular of a motor vehicle, comprises a filter housing 110 with a housing bottom part 112 and a housing top part 114 which extend along a longitudinal direction 120. The two housing parts 112, 114 are connected, for example, clipped on, by connecting elements 118 so that the filter housing 110 can be easily opened, the housing top part 114 taken off, and the filter element 10 removed from the housing bottom part 112 for changing the filter element 10.
[0062] At the housing 110, an inlet socket 102 for supply of a fluid to be filtered, in particular air, and an outlet socket 104 for discharging the filtered fluid is arranged. The outlet socket 104 is centrally arranged in this context in the longitudinal direction 120 of the filter system 100.
[0063] The filter system 100 comprises furthermore a filter element 10 which separates fluid-tightly a clean fluid side 52 and a raw fluid side 50. In this context, the filter element 10 comprises a hollow cylinder-type filter bellows 12 arranged about the longitudinal direction 120 which comprises a closed circumferential wall which extends axially along the longitudinal direction 120 and surrounds an interior of the filter bellows 12. The filter element 10 comprises at a first end face 26 a first end disk 14 which is oppositely arranged to a second end disk 16 at a second end face 28 which comprises a fluid passage for the filtered fluid.
[0064] In the housing 110, the filter element 10 is arranged between inlet socket 102 and outlet socket 104. The filter element 10 seals radially inwardly at its end face 28 at the outlet socket side so that in a reliable manner the raw fluid region is separated from the clean fluid region.
[0065] Furthermore, a central tube 30 for receiving the filter element 10 is arranged in the interior of the housing 110 along the longitudinal direction 120. The central tube 30 is provided furthermore as carrier of a secondary element 60 which is arranged in the interior of the filter element 10.
[0066] The secondary element 60 comprises a closed end disk 70 at an end 62. The secondary element 60 projects axially past the central tube 30 at the closed end 62.
[0067] Secondary element 60 and central tube 30 comprise each connection devices 72, 36 complementary to each other with which they are connected to each other at one of their ends 62, 32.
[0068] In this context, the first connection device 72 of the secondary element 60 comprises lock elements 74 which are arranged distributed on an outer circumference of the end disk 70 and comprise radially inwardly oriented lock hooks 76. The second connection device 36 of the central tube 30 comprises a circumferentially extending collar 38. In this context, the lock elements 74 are locked in an intended mounted state by means of the lock hooks 76 at the collar 38 of the central tube 30 and fix in this way the secondary element 60 in the longitudinal direction 120 of the filter system 100.
[0069] The connection devices 72, 36 which are complementary to each other are configured to be detached without being destroyed so that a separate exchange of the secondary element 60 can be performed in a simple manner as needed upon exhaustion of the filter performance.

[0071] The secondary element 60 with a longitudinal direction 80 and two ends 62, 64 positioned opposite each other along the longitudinal direction 80 comprises a filter medium 66 arranged about the longitudinal direction 80. One of the ends 64, namely the end 64 which is oriented toward the outlet socket 104, is open while the oppositely positioned end 62 is seal-tightly closed with a closed end disk 70. The diameter of the secondary element 60 tapers from the open end 64 toward the closed end 62. The end disk 70 is fixedly connected to the filter medium 66, in particular welded or glued or molded on.
[0072] The filter medium 66 can be formed, for example, of a nonwoven or of paper or of cellulose or of a mixed fiber of plastic material and cellulose.
[0073] The end disk 70 comprises the first connection device 72 which upon intended mounting is provided for interaction with the second complementary connection device 36 of the central tube 30 of the filter system 100 in order to fix the secondary element 60 on the central tube 30.
[0074] The first connection device 72 comprises lock elements 74 with radially inwardly oriented lock hooks 76 which are arranged distributed on the outer circumference of the end disk 70. In this context, the filter medium 66 surrounds the lock elements 74.

[0078] The distance 82 of two directly neighboring lock elements 74 along the outer circumference of the end disk 70 is larger than a measurement 40, in circumferential direction of the collar 38, of a deflection element 42 which is arranged at the collar 38 of the central tube 30. In this way, it can be prevented that two lock elements 74 can get hooked at the deflection element 42 and that the secondary element 60 cannot be completely pushed on.
[0079]
[0080] The end disk 70 comprises furthermore a bulge 78 which projects outwardly in the longitudinal direction 80. The bulge 78 can serve as a positioning aid and/or mounting aid during mounting of the secondary element 60. For this purpose, the central tube 30 can comprise at its end 32 at which the second connection device 36 is arranged a bulge 34 which is not visible in this illustration and which is embodied to conform in shape to the bulge 78 of the secondary element 60. The bulge 34 can be formed in particular as a flexible rib structure which projects into the outwardly oriented recess 78 of the end disk 70 of the secondary element 60 and enables a locked connection under minimal pretension between central tube 30 and secondary element 60.
[0081] In particular, the bulge 78 can be of a truncated cone-shaped configuration and can be embodied to conform in shape to a truncated cone-shaped bulge 34 of the central tube 30. In an alternative embodiment, the bulge 78 can however also have other shapes, for example, a semi-spherically shaped bulge.
